On-Brand Brilliance

Your business plan is well underway and you have the basics all laid out and ready to go. One of the most important aspects to make sure you get right is branding. Think carefully about the name and how it will appeal to your target market. Are there any other similar names that are already competing with you? Make sure to do your research and get the most out of your brand ideas. You could potentially have a brilliant business in your hands but if the branding isn’t on point, you could be setting yourself up for failure.

Use your innovative imagination to come up with a catchy slogan that sums up your business in a few short words. Make it memorable and research to find out what works for consumers. Pick a color scheme that appeals to the masses and don’t go too fancy when constructing your font type. Keep it simple, short and snappy.

Budgeting and Bargaining

Make sure you’ve got a solid financial plan that is also realistic and attainable. If you’re spending a lot of money to initially start-up your business, make sure you’ve got a plan to make the money back once your business is up and running. The majority of small businesses fail soon after they have launched so be positive and don’t be one of those statistics. Get an accountant who can advise you on your professional business investments and make sure you’re on top of your outgoings.
